Fire Prevention Day When: Always on October 9th. Fire prevention
week is during the week in which October 9th falls. According to
legend, on October 8, 1871, Mrs. O'Leary was in her barn, milking
her cow. The cow kicked over a lamp which started the Great Chicago
Fire of 1871. The fire burned for over 27 hours. When it was over,
more than 300 people were killed, 100,000 people were left
homeless, and over 17,00 structures were destroyed. The Great
Chicago fire sparked major efforts in fire prevention. Forty years
later, the Fire Marshall's Association of North America(FMANA) held
the first Fire Prevention Day. In 1920 , President Woodrow Wilson
proclaimed Fire Prevention Week. The Saturday during Fire
Prevention Week is Fire Service Recognition Day. Did You Know?
Dalmatians became fire dogs because they were often kept around the
horses at fire houses to guard them. Remember "EDITH", which stand
for "Exit Drills In The Home". Today is a good day to have a
practice drill.
